Charging the fetal Doppler using the AA/AAA rechargeable battery charger:
1) To take the rechargeable AA batteries out of the fetal Doppler to charge them,
open the
back of the appliance. You can now remove the batteries.
2) To charge, place the positive side of the batteries in the positive side of the charger. To charge
AA rechargeable batteries, the small white tab on the battery charger needs to be in the
upright position. To charge AAA batteries, the small white tab needs to be moved downwards.
3) Plug the rechargeable battery charger into the one of the appliance sockets and flip the
appliance (red) switch to turn the appliance charger on.
The LCD display will tell you that the batteries are charging and show you when the batteries are
fully charged. If the LCD screen is not lit, check that the charger is properly inserted into the
appliance socket and that the appliance switch is turned on.
IMPORTANT: The battery charger can charge
rechargeable (NiMH)
AA batteries (like those that
come in the fetal Doppler) and rechargeable AAA batteries. The charger CANNOT be used with
single-use (Alkaline) batteries. If you place single-use batteries into the battery charger, the
charger will break. Charge the batteries in “families”, meaning all the batteries that go with an
appliance should be charged together at the same time.
